Orkney Children in Need Fundraising
The motion
That the Parliament recognises the incredible generosity shown by the people of Orkney during 2023’s Children in Need fundraiser, after the BBC Radio Orkney auction raised £28,000 for the charity; understands that the auction was held during a marathon Radio Orkney broadcast, which ran from 7.00 pm on 17 November to 1.00 am on 18 November 2023, in support of Children in Need; further understands that this is the largest total ever raised in Orkney for Children in Need, and considers that it reaffirms what it sees as the characteristic generosity of the Orkney public in raising such a phenomenal amount with a population of just over 22,000; commends everyone who has been involved in fundraising events across Orkney in the week before the broadcast; thanks all of the individuals and businesses that donated prizes to the auction; believes that Children in Need does excellent work in supporting organisations across the country, including in Orkney, and wishes Radio Orkney the best of luck in breaking its record again next year.
